Social ________ theory emphasizes learning through observation and imitation of models in the process of gender-role development
Gnesinka [82]
The correct answer is "learning".
The Social Learning Theory is an idea of acquiring information and social conduct, which proposes that new conduct may be acquired through watching and imitating others. It states that getting to know is a cognitive process that takes vicinity in a social context and may arise in basic terms by observation or direct guidance, even inside the absence of motor replica or direct reinforcement.

According to the ________ theory of emotion, emotions are determined jointly by a nonspecific kind of physiological arousal and
Vinvika [58]

Answer:

Schachter-Singer theory

Explanation:

Its also known as Two -factor theory in which Schachter-Singer consider that there is two main parts one is physical arousal and other one is cognitive labeling. Like when we feel physical arousal like increases heart beat, trembling, sweating than we label that emotions based on  environmental cues.
